QUETTA: The Deputy Mayor Quetta Metropolitan Corporation (QMC), Muhammad Younas Baloch has termed the water shortage as one of the most important issue of Quetta city.
He was talking to a delegation from the city area, who called on him here the other day.
The Deputy Mayor said that the Quetta city is facing numerous issues these days, however, the shortage of water is one of the most important amongst them.
He said that all councilors of the Metropolitan Corporation have been directed to visit their respective constituencies and pay special attention towards the issue of water.
The councilors should pay special attention towards the issue so that the people of their areas may not face problems in this regard, Muhammad Younas Baloch stressed.
He was confident that the issue of water crisis would be overcome soon.
The Deputy Mayor mentioned that the development funds have been released to all the councilors so that the necessary basic facilities are provided to the masses.
He said that we have sought proposals with regard to supply and distribution of water in the city so as to resolve the issue through judicious distribution of the same.
The Deputy Mayor also said that the non-functional tube wells would be made functional enabling them to supply water thus contributing to overcome the prevailing crisis.
Younas Baloch also said that he would take up the issue with the Chief Secretary and Managing Director of Water and Sanitation Authority (WASA) by meeting them soon.
